India’s Leadership in the Global Textile Market

India has long been a global leader in textile production, known for its skilled workforce, diverse fabric options, and cost-effective manufacturing processes. Textile manufacturers in India cater to a wide range of industries, including apparel, home furnishings, and technical textiles.

Key Strengths of India’s Textile Industry:

  1. Largest Producer of Cotton: India is the world’s largest producer of cotton, supplying raw materials to manufacturers worldwide.
  2. Skilled Workforce: Indian artisans and manufacturers combine traditional techniques with modern technology.
  3. Sustainability: Many manufacturers emphasize eco-friendly practices, including organic cotton farming and water-efficient dyeing techniques.
  4. Export Capabilities: India is a major exporter of textiles, supplying high-quality materials to global markets.

How to Choose Reliable Textile Manufacturers in India

When sourcing textiles online, partnering with trusted suppliers is essential. Here’s how to identify reliable textile manufacturers in India:

1. Research Verified Platforms

Choose platforms like TEXchange Global, IndiaMART, or TradeIndia that connect buyers with verified suppliers.

2. Check Supplier Credentials

Look for manufacturers with certifications like ISO or GOTS (for organic textiles). Customer reviews and ratings also provide insights into the supplier’s reliability.

3. Evaluate Product Range

A reliable supplier should offer a diverse selection of fabrics to meet your needs, including natural, synthetic, and blended textiles.

4. Request Samples

Before placing a large order, request samples to assess the quality and suitability of the fabric.

5. Compare Pricing and Terms

Evaluate pricing across multiple suppliers and review shipping, delivery timelines, and return policies.

6. Prioritize Communication

A responsive supplier who answers queries promptly is more likely to provide reliable service.

Tips for Buying Textiles Online

To ensure a smooth and reliable sourcing experience, follow these tips:

1. Define Your Requirements

Clearly outline your fabric needs, including material type, quantity, and specifications.

2. Verify Supplier Credentials

Work with verified suppliers who have positive customer feedback and industry certifications.

3. Compare Multiple Options

Use online platforms to compare prices, quality, and terms across different suppliers.

4. Check Shipping and Return Policies

Ensure the supplier offers flexible shipping options and a fair return policy in case of defects.

5. Start Small

If you’re working with a new supplier, start with a small order to evaluate their service and product quality.
